Massachusetts AG Saved Gas Customers $1.7 Million through Successful Rate Reduction Agreement

Massachusetts Attorney General Maura Healey announced an agreement with The Berkshire Gas Company, which was approved by the Department of Public Utilities, resolving a request by the company to increase its profit by $7.4 million. Under the agreement, Berkshire will only increase its revenue by $7.4 million, saving consumers $1.7 million.
